绿菇子实体菌株的原生质体分离及再生菌株的获得

摘    要:收集30℃下,暗培养36~48hr的菌体,放入酶液中并把菌丝分散,经过3~8hr的酶解,菌体产生的分生孢子95%以上成为原生质体。经过滤、离心纯化,原生质体的产量在0.1×10

Isolation of the protoplasts from the strain isolated from fruit body of Russula virescens and regeneration of the protoplasts
Abstract:Protoplasts of Russula virescens(Schaef)Fr.were i solated fromthe spores produced by the mycelia,which collected from the culture s initiated from actively growing cultures(incubated at 30℃ less than 72 hours) and cultured in the dark at 30℃ for 36-62 hours,in solutions containing s nailase(1-20mg/ml),Mes(0.1M)and various osmotica(0.6 osmole).The yield of th e protoplast was in the range of 0.1×106 to 1.75×107.The purified pro toplasts being incubated at 30℃ formed germinating tubes and regenerated myceli a in 2-7 hours using liquid thin layer culture.The regenerated colonies were vi sible after 48 hours.The regeneration rates were in the range of 3% to 67.7% an d dependent on the conditions for isolation of the protoplasts.The regenerated c olonies appeared with one day delay if the protoplasts cultured at 15℃.Formatio n and regeneration of the protoplasts were influenced by the time for culture of the mycelia,concentration of the digesting enzyme,time and temperature for diges t ion,identity of the osmotic stabilizers and shaking in digestion.If the protopla st were isolated with calcium dichloride as the osmoticum,the regeneration rate was as high as 45.7%-67.7%,2-6 folds of that of the protoplasts isolated wit h other osmotic stabilizers,even digested for 8-24 hours.
